Aerial formation from right to left, F-16CJ Fighting Falcon, 20th Fighter Wing (FW) Shaw Air Force Base (AFB), South Carolina; F-15E Strike Eagle, 4th FW Seymour Johnson AFB, North Carolina; and F-16CJ Fighting Falcon, 27th FW, Cannon AFB, New Mexico during the 4th Aerospace Expeditionary Wing (AEW) in Doha, Qatar. The AEW was in country in support of Operation SOUTHERN WATCH. SOUTHERN WATCH enforces the United Nations Security Council Resolution 688 that establishes a no-fly zone over Southern Iraq below the 32nd parallel

Lined-up on the Shaw Air Force Base, South Carolina, parking ramp are aircraft types that participated in the Operation DESERT STORM coalition victory over Iraq. Gathered here (foreground to background) is an E-8A J-STARS, E-3B AWACS, RC-135 Rivet Joint, EC-130 ABCCC, MC-130 Combat Talon II, AC-130H Spectre Gunship, KC-10A Extender, and B-52H Stratofortress. The aircraft were gathered together at Shaw AFB for the Desert Storm 10th Anniversary victory celebration and Air Tattoo

A US Air Force (USAF) F-16 CJ Fighting Falcon, 20th Fighter Wing (FW) wing ship, Shaw Air Force Base (AFB), South Carolina (SC), over New York during a North American Aerospace Defense (NORAD) Operation NOBLE EAGLE mission. Below (upper right) is Lower Manhattan with the empty space where the World Trade Center building once stood. The Falcon is armed with AIM-120C Advanced Medium Range Air-to-Air Missile (AMRAAM) and AIM-9M Sidewinder missiles, and equipped with 370-gal fuel tanks and an AN/ALQ-184 ECM (electronic countermeasures) and Electronic Warfare (EW) pod

The objects in this collection are from The U.S. National Archives and Defense Visual Information Distribution Service. The U.S. National Archives and Records Administration (NARA) was established in 1934 by President Franklin Roosevelt. NARA keeps those Federal records that are judged to have continuing value—about 2 to 5 percent of those generated in any given year. There are approximately 10 billion pages of textual records; 12 million maps, charts, and architectural and engineering drawings; 25 million still photographs and graphics; 24 million aerial photographs; 300,000 reels of motion picture film; 400,000 video and sound recordings; and 133 terabytes of electronic data. The Defense Visual Information Distribution Service provides a connection between world media and the American military personnel serving at home and abroad. All of these materials are preserved because they are important to the workings of Government, have long-term research worth, or provide information of value to citizens.
